What skills and experience we're looking for

We are looking for a highly committed, outstanding Learning Support Assistant to work with children who are Autistic and have complex learning needs. The post holder will support these children across the school and in our newly established School Based Provision.

Commitment to safeguarding

Sherington Primary School is committed to safeguarding and promoting the welfare of children, and expects all staff and volunteers to share this commitment. The successful candidate will be subject to an enhanced DBS check and satisfactory references amongst other pre-employment checks.

We will also consider carrying out an online search on shortlisted candidates to help identify any incidents or issues that are publicly available online. Shortlisted candidates will be informed that we may carry out these checks as part of our due diligence process.

Sherington is a thriving and dynamic school. We believe that ‘character + academics’ is the goal of true education and deliver this through Positive Education and the PERMA model. By placing wellbeing at the heart of education, our pupils are encouraged to flourish – emotionally, socially, psychologically and academically. Sherington has a reputation for high standards.
